Population By Race and Ethnicity in Montana in 2012

Updated on January 29, 2024.

Based on the US Census Vintage data estimates, in 2012, the 1,004,168 population of Montana comprised of 32,019 people who identified as Hispanic (3.19%), and 972,149 people who identified as Non-Hispanic (96.81%).

Race: The White Alone population was the largest racial group in Montana, with a population of 900,685 (89.70%). American Indian and Alaska Native Alone population was the second largest racial group in Montana, with a population of 65,669 (6.54%). Two Or More Races population was the third largest racial group in Montana, with a population of 24,402 (2.43%).

Ethnicity: The White Alone - Non Hispanic population was the largest ethnic group in Montana, with a population of 876,219 (87.26%). American Indian and Alaska Native Alone - Non Hispanic population was the second largest ethnic group in Montana, with a population of 61,435 (6.12%). White Alone - Hispanic population was the third largest ethnic group in Montana, with a population of 24,466 (2.44%).

Population By Race in Montana in 2012
Race
Population
Percentage
White Alone 900,685 89.70%
American Indian and Alaska Native Alone 65,669 6.54%
Two Or More Races 24,402 2.43%
Asian Alone 7,205 0.72%
Black or African American Alone 5,429 0.54%
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one 778 0.08%
Population By Ethnicity in Montana in 2012
Ethnicity
Population
Percentage
White Alone - Non Hispanic 876,219 87.26%
American Indian and Alaska Native Alone - Non Hispanic 61,435 6.12%
White Alone - Hispanic 24,466 2.44%
Two Or More Races - Non Hispanic 22,002 2.19%
Asian Alone - Non Hispanic 6,908 0.69%
Black or African American Alone - Non Hispanic 4,939 0.49%
American Indian and Alaska Native Alone - Hispanic 4,234 0.42%
Two Or More Races - Hispanic 2,400 0.24%
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one - Non Hispanic 646 0.06%
Black or African American Alone - Hispanic 490 0.05%
Asian Alone - Hispanic 297 0.03%
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one - Hispanic 132 0.01%
